Key / Size Guide
B/R (Bare Root) - The traditional way to buy deciduous trees and shrubs. Perfect for planting between November and March.
R/B (Root Ball) - The traditional way to buy evergreen trees and shrubs. The plants are kept in their own soil, making them ideal to transplant between November and March.
C/G (Container Grown) - A very convenient way to buy trees and shrubs, already rooted in their pots, they can be planted all year round. Sizes given in litres.
H/S (Half standard) - Half standard trees are 2-3 years old and have a clear stem of 1.25-1.5m with a bushy head of branches. The total height from the ground is usually 1.8-2.4m (6-8ft).
B (Bush) - Bush trees are 2-3 years old and have a clear stem of 0.8-1m with a bushy head of branches. The total height from the ground is usually 1.5-1.8m (5-6ft).
Maiden (Feathered tree) - A good, well-defined prominent leader running straight up through the young tree. Perfect for training into a half standard, standard or fan-trained tree. Sizes given in cm's.
Multi-stemmed - A tree with two or more main stems

Acer griseum (Paperbark Maple Tree)

acer_griseum

Medium-sized tree grown as much for its bark as for its autumn colour. (Deciduous)

Common Name: Paperbark Maple Tree

Latin Name: Acer griseum

Soil: Moist but well drained soil.

Position: Full sun or partial shade

Flowering period/ colour: May / Yellow

Hardiness: Fully hardy

Height and spread in 20 years: 5m/5m

Special features: Orange-brown old bark which peels off to reveal cinnamon coloured new bark. (Deciduous)

 

Acer griseum is a small, broadly columnar tree, with orange-brown old bark which peels off to reveal cinnamon coloured new bark. The smallish lobed leaves turn brilliant shades of orange and red in autumn. Yellow flowers appear in spring followed by relatively large, winged seeds in the autumn. A good border or lawn specimen.
